The Nihongo|Furano Line|富良野線|Furano-sen is part of the
Hokkaido Railway Company network inHokkaidō ,Japan . It connectsFurano Station in the city of Furano andAsahikawa Station in the city of Asahikawa. Popular with tourists, it has recently come to serve commuters in the bedroom towns that are developing as suburbs of Asahikawa.Data

The Furano Line opened on
September 1 ,1899 as the Nihongo|Hokkaidō Kansetsu Railway|北海道官設鉄道|Hokkaidō Kansetsu Tetsudō, operating between Asahikawa andBiei Station s. In the next month, service extended toKami-Furano Station , and in the following year it reached Shimo-Furano Station. In 1909 it became part of theKushiro Line from Asahikawa Station toKushiro Station , but in 1913 it took its present name and covered the route from Asahikawa Station to Shimo-Furano Station. The eruption of Mount Tokachi onMay 24 ,1926 caused a protracted interruption of service between Biei and Kami-Furano. In 1942, Shimo-Furano Station changed its name to Furano Station. OnApril 1 ,1987 , with the breakup of theJapanese National Railways , the line became part of the Hokkaido Railways. In 2007, the station-numbering plan took effect.Operations
All trains are
local train s within the Furano Line. One train continues past Furano toObihiro Station as a "Karikachi"Express train ; the rest operate only within the Furano Line, half covering the route between Asahikawa and Biei. Nearly all rolling stock isJR Hokkaidō Kiha 150 Diesel Multiple Unit s.tations
